Mission

The Army Key Management System (AKMS) automates the functions of Communications Security (COMSEC) key management, control, and distribution; Electronic Protection generation and distribution; Signal Operating Instruction (SOI) management and Spectrum Management. AKMS provides planners and operators with the capability to provide secure communications at both the theater/tactical and strategic/sustaining base levels.

Description

AKMS consists of 3 subcomponents: Local COMSEC Management Software (LCMS), Automated Communications Engineering Software (ACES) and Simple Key Loader (SKL). Under the umbrella of the National Security Agency's (NSA), Electronic Key Management System (EKMS), AKMS provides tactical units and sustaining bases with an organic key generation capability and an efficient secure electronic key distribution means. AKMS provides a system for distribution of COMSEC, electronic protection, and SOI information from the planning level to the point of use in support of current, interim, and objective force at division and brigade levels.

Capabilities

  • LCMS: Automates COMSEC management/accounting; electronically generates/distributes keys; reduces hardcopy files use
  • ACES: Provides Crypto/EP planning and generation capabilities to include generation/validation of SOI/CEOI/JCEOI for Military operations; supports CNR, tactical satellite and general purpose COMSEC planning; allows SINCGARS loadset generation; automates planning and compromise recovery; offers a user-friendly drag and drop interface
  • SKL: Loads keys and mission data into End Crypto Units; small design allows easy key transfers; interface between LCMS/ACES/ECUs; Realtime Control, Transfer and Manipulation of COMSEC Key; Ruggedized SKL Personal Digital Assistant (PDA)
  • Coalition Joint Spectrum Management and Planning Tool (CJSMPT): fielded on ACES work stations; enables accurate spectrum resource management; utilizes Spectrum Analyzers for de-confliction
  • Key Management Infrastructure (KMI) is an NSA program to develop a replacement for the current EKMS infrastructure with added capabilities and increased security. The PD COMSEC mission is to field the KMI Management Clients to the Army COMSEC account holders
